GWT JUnit сменить браузер - PullRequest
0 голосов
/ 12 декабря 2011

Мне нужно запустить свои юнит-тесты в браузере Google Chrome, потому что я использую некоторые специальные функции HTML5.

Проблема в том, что тесты всегда выполняются в FF3 !!

Starting http://127.0.1.1:53554/com.yyy/junit-standards.html?gwt.codesvr=127.0.1.1:54766 on browser FF3

Я уже изменил веб-браузер eclipse, но это не дает никакого эффекта.

Да, я знаю, что могу проверить его в любом браузере с manualRun, но это действительно su...!

Знаете ли вы, как изменить браузер?

Ответы [ 2 ]

0 голосов
/ 07 июня 2012

К сожалению, похоже, что опции ограничены эмуляцией FF3, IE6 и IE7 (по состоянию на GWT 2.4).Единственными другими способами являются ручное и удаленное тестирование.

Чтобы протестировать в качестве IE7, добавьте это в свои аргументы JVM для вашего теста (в Eclipse, под профилем отладки / запуска для ваших юнитов): -Dgwt.args="-runStyle HtmlUnit:IE7"

См. Также: https://developers.google.com/web-toolkit/doc/latest/DevGuideTestingRemoteTesting

(Размещать это, потому что это то, что я искал, и, надеюсь, это поможет кому-то еще.

0 голосов
/ 12 декабря 2011

Надеюсь, что это работает.

http://totalprogus.blogspot.com/2009/11/eclipse-gwtexternalbrowser.html

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...